The Role of Corporate Saving over the Business Cycle: Shock Absorber or Amplifier? Staff working paper 2018-59 Xiaodan Gao, Shaofeng Xu We document countercyclical corporate saving behavior with the degree of countercyclicality varying nonmonotonically with firm size. We then develop a dynamic stochastic general equilibrium model with heterogeneous firms to explain the pattern and study its implications for business cycles. Modelling the Macrofinancial Effects of a House Price Correction in Canada Staff analytical note 2018-36 Thibaut Duprey, Xuezhi Liu, Cameron MacDonald, Maarten van Oordt, Sofia Priazhkina, Xiangjin Shen, Joshua Slive We use a suite of risk-assessment models to examine the possible impact of a hypothetical house price correction, centred in the Toronto and Vancouver areas. We also assume financial stress significantly amplifies the macroeconomic impact of the house price decline. The Framework for Risk Identification and Assessment Technical report No. 113 Cameron MacDonald, Virginie Traclet Risk assessment models are an important component of the Bank’s analytical tool kit for assessing the resilience of the financial system. We describe the Framework for Risk Identification and Assessment (FRIDA), a suite of models developed at the Bank of Canada to quantify the impact of financial stability risks to the broader economy and a range of financial system participants (households, businesses and banks). Evaluating the Bank of Canada Staff Economic Projections Using a New Database of Real-Time Data and Forecasts Staff working paper 2018-52 Julien Champagne, Guillaume Poulin-Bellisle, Rodrigo Sekkel We present a novel database of real-time data and forecasts from the Bank of Canada’s staff economic projections. We then provide a forecast evaluation for GDP growth and CPI inflation since 1982: we compare the staff forecasts with those from commonly used time-series models estimated with real-time data and with forecasts from other professional forecasters and provide standard bias tests. Characterizing the Canadian Financial Cycle with Frequency Filtering Approaches Staff analytical note 2018-34 Andrew Lee-Poy In this note, I use two multivariate frequency filtering approaches to characterize the Canadian financial cycle by capturing fluctuations in the underlying variables with respect to a long-term trend. The first approach is a dynamically weighted composite, and the second is a stochastic cycle model. Introducing a Systematic Measure of Idiosyncratic Prices Staff analytical note 2018-33 Madigan Dockrill, Laurence Savoie-Chabot There is a risk that Bank of Canada staff may inadvertently be biased when analyzing inflation: when inflation surprises on the downside, staff might emphasize negative idiosyncratic factors. When inflation surprises on the upside, staff might emphasize the positive idiosyncratic factors. Price Selection Staff working paper 2018-44 Carlos Carvalho, Oleksiy Kryvtsov We propose a simple, model-free way to measure selection in price setting and its contribution to inflation dynamics. The proposed measure of price selection is based on the observed comovement between inflation and the average level from which adjusting prices depart. Sluggish Forecasts Staff working paper 2018-39 Monica Jain Given the influence that agents’ expectations have on key macroeconomic variables, it is surprising that very few papers have tried to extrapolate agents’ “true” expectations directly from the data. This paper presents one such approach, starting with the hypothesis that there is sluggishness in inflation and real GDP growth forecasts. Nowcasting Canadian Economic Activity in an Uncertain Environment Staff discussion paper 2018-9 Tony Chernis, Rodrigo Sekkel This paper studies short-term forecasting of Canadian real GDP and its expenditure components using combinations of nowcasts from different models. Starting with a medium-sized data set, we use a suite of common nowcasting tools for quarterly real GDP and its expenditure components. On the Evolution of the United Kingdom Price Distributions Staff working paper 2018-25 Ba M. Chu, Kim Huynh, David T. Jacho-Chávez, Oleksiy Kryvtsov We propose a functional principal components method that accounts for stratified random sample weighting and time dependence in the observations to understand the evolution of distributions of monthly micro-level consumer prices for the United Kingdom (UK).
